`
sooxin
  • 浏览: 257709 次
  • 性别: Icon_minigender_1
  • 来自: 成都
社区版块
存档分类
最新评论

java 数据越界奇异问题

 
阅读更多

public class yy {
 public static void main(String[] args) {
  // TODO Auto-generated method stub
  System.out.println(2147483647*1000000);

  System.out.println(Math.abs(Integer.valueOf("-2147483647")));
  System.out.println(Math.abs(Integer.valueOf("-2147483648")));

  System.out.println("result:"+1/2);
  try {
   System.out.println(Math.abs(Integer.valueOf("-2147483649")));
  } catch (Exception e) {
   e.printStackTrace();
  }
 }
}

分享到:
评论

相关推荐

    Java数组越界问题实例解析

    Java数组越界问题实例解析 在Java中,数组是一种非常重要的数据结构,它广泛应用于各种场景中。然而,在使用数组时,开发者最容易遇到的问题之一就是数组越界问题。数组越界问题是指在访问数组时,索引值超出了数组...

    java实现俄罗斯方块代码,存在的bug就是越界的问题。还有卡顿

    总结起来,开发Java版俄罗斯方块游戏时,我们需要关注边界检查以防止越界问题,同时优化代码以消除运行过程中的卡顿。使用正确的数据结构、优化算法、并充分利用Java和Apache等开源工具,可以显著提升游戏的稳定性和...

    sprintf,vsprintf越界问题

    sprintf 和 vsprintf 越界问题 sprintf 和 vsprintf 是两种常用的字符串格式化函数,但是它们也存在越界问题。如果参数太长,可能会导致越界,严重的会导致单板异常复位或其他单板运行异常。 一、sprintf 越界问题...

    java 数组下标越界异常(ArrayIndexOutOfBoundsException)

    在Java编程语言中,数组是一种线性数据结构,它存储同一类型的数据集合。当你尝试访问数组的一个不存在的位置,即下标超出数组实际长度的范围时,就会抛出一个`ArrayIndexOutOfBoundsException`。这个异常属于`java....

    hive2.1.1中orc格式读取报数组越界错误解决方法

    “数组越界”错误是Java编程语言中常见的异常类型,表明程序试图访问数组的一个不存在的元素,即下标超出数组边界。在Hive中,这可能源于Hive执行引擎或ORC读写库的问题。在描述中提到的解决方案是替换相关的jar包,...

    java 索引越界异常(IndexOutOfBoundsException)

    Java中的“索引越界异常”(IndexOutOfBoundsException)是编程时常见的错误类型,尤其是在处理数组、集合或字符串等数据结构时。这个异常通常发生在尝试访问一个不存在的位置时,比如访问数组的一个负索引或者超出...

    Linux C语言 内存越界问题总结

    内存越界可能会导致程序崩溃、内存泄漏、数据丢失等严重问题。在 Linux C 语言中,内存越界问题非常常见,特别是在大型项目开发中。根据内存越界的原因和表现形式,可以将其分为三种:栈溢出、堆栈内部越界和全局...

    介绍JAVA数据结构的不错的资料

    Java数组进行边界检查,访问越界会抛出`ArrayIndexOutOfBoundsException`异常。 - **操作功能**:`java.util.Arrays`类提供了许多静态方法,如`equals()`比较数组是否相等,`fill()`填充数组,`asList()`将数组转换...

    Java数据结构和算法

    - Java中数组的索引越界会抛出`ArrayIndexOutOfBoundsException`异常。 **声明与初始化**: - **一维数组**:`type[] arrayName;` - **多维数组**:`type[][] arrayName;` **示例**: ```java int[] oneDim = new ...

    变量赋值验证数据越界的小算法,很重要哦,看了就什么都懂了

    程序中介绍了unsigned int类型转换成float类型数据越界的问题,代码中有详细的注释介绍,仅个人的见解,如果有理解不到位的地方,希望大家踊跃留言,谢谢

    详细分析指针的运作!判断指针使用的错误,越界!引用错误!指针数据流分析。分析静态数据相关性,java实现!

    在Java中,虽然没有直接的指针概念,但可以利用数据流分析来检测类成员的访问、方法调用的顺序等相关性。比如,单相关和双相关分析可以识别变量之间的依赖关系,帮助找出可能的并发问题,如数据竞争和死锁。 在分析...

    Java数据结构和算法学习笔记

    ### Java数据结构与算法学习笔记知识点详解 #### 一、数据结构概述 ...总结而言,本学习笔记覆盖了Java数据结构和算法的基础知识,通过深入理解这些概念和技术,可以帮助开发者更加高效地处理数据并解决实际问题。

    java常用数据结构

    ### Java常用数据结构详解 #### 一、线性表(顺序表) 线性表是数据结构中最基础的数据组织形式之一,通常分为顺序表和链表两种实现方式。本部分主要介绍顺序表,即通过数组来实现的一种线性表。 ##### 1. 顺序表...

    Linux+C语言+内存越界问题总结[文].pdf

    Linux+C语言+内存越界问题总结 在 Linux 操作系统中,C 语言是最常用的编程语言之一,而内存越界问题是项目开发中比较难解决的问题。本文将对内存越界问题进行总结,包括内存越界的种类、现象及引起的原因。 进程...

    Java开发常见问题汇总.ppt

    在Java开发过程中,遇到的问题多种多样,从环境配置到代码编写,每个环节都有可能出现问题。以下是一些关于Java开发的常见问题及其解决方法。 首先,确保Java开发环境的正确安装和配置。在Windows系统中,可以通过...

Global site tag (gtag.js) - Google Analytics